Canada Wonders

Canada, a vast expanse of wilderness and wonder, stretches across approximately 9.98 million square kilometers, revealing a breathtaking panorama of natural marvels. From the towering peaks of the Rockies to the pristine lakes of Banff, Canada’s landscapes are a testament to its geographical diversity.

From coast to coast, come explore the natural wonders of Canada, from the majestic Niagara Falls to the ethereal beauty of the Northern Lights. Beyond its cosmopolitan cities, Canada’s natural wonders stand as iconic symbols of the country’s commitment to environmental conservation and appreciation for the awe-inspiring beauty that defines its vast territories.

Explore with us as we delve into the wonders that characterize Canada, a nation where nature’s grandeur meets the harmonious blend of mountains, forests, and landscapes that have captured the imagination of adventurers and explorers for centuries.